Acid attack on ninth standard girl in Amravati

Amravati: In a ghastly incident a ninth standard girl of Govt High school was attacked with acid by three youths when she was returning home. Police have arrested two youths on suspicion.

According to report, the incident took place at Irwin square at around 6 pm. She was returning on her bicycle when some unidentified motorcycle borne youths threw acid on her and fled from the place. The people around immediately took her to government hospital where she is being treated. The girl’s half face has been badly burnt due to the acid while on hand and shoulder also there are burn injuries. As per the information given by the victim, the police have arrested two on suspicion. Further investigations are going on.
